Some years ago when posted to Townsville, I discovered that this is one of the most significant days for the people of the Torres Strait Islands. On the 1st July 1871, 149 years ago, the Rev Samuel McFarlane led a team sponsored by the London Missionary Society which arrived on Erub on the boat Surprise. The head tribal elder permitted them to land and serve the people through preaching and teaching about the lIght of Christ.
As a result of the work of the missionaries, the people of TI ceased to fight among each other and instead embraced peace and learning. I must say the all the Torres Strait Islanders I have ever met, and there are many, have been delightful, intelligence and gracious people.
